Title :
IEEE 802.15.4 MAC layer performance enhancement by employing RTS/CTS combined with packet concatenation
Author :
Barroca, Norberto ; Borges, Luis M. ; Velez, Fernando J. ; Chatzimisios, Periklis
Author_Institution :
Inst. de Telecomun. - DEM, Univ. da Beira Interior, Covilha, Portugal
Abstract :
IEEE 802.15.4 Medium Access Control (MAC) layer does not include the Request-To-Send/Clear-To-Send (RTS/CTS) handshake mechanism, in order to overcome the hidden node problem that affects Wireless Sensor Networks (WSNs). In this paper we propose and analyse the use of RTS/CTS in IEEE 802.15.4 for the nonbeacon-enable mode. The proposed solution shows that by considering the RTS/CTS mechanism combined with packet concatenation we improve the network performance in terms of maximum throughput, minimum delay and bandwidth effciency. In IEEE 802.15.4 with RTS/CTS, the backoff procedure process is not repeated for each data packet sent unlike the basic access mode of IEEE 802.15.4, but only for each RTS/CTS set. Therefore, the channel utilization is maximized by decreasing the deferral time period before transmitting a data packet. Our work introduces an analytical model capable of accounting the retransmission delay and the maximum number of backoff stages. The successful validation of our analytical model is carried out by comparison against simulation results by using the OMNeT++ simulator.
Keywords :
Zigbee; access protocols; wireless sensor networks; IEEE 802.15.4 MAC layer performance enhancement; OMNeT++ simulator; RTS-CTS handshake mechanism; access mode; analytical model; backoff procedure process; bandwidth efficiency; data packet; deferral time period; medium access control layer; minimum delay; network performance; nonbeacon-enable mode; packet concatenation; request-to-send-clear-to-send handshake mechanism; retransmission delay; wireless sensor networks; Ad hoc networks; Delays; Equations; IEEE 802.15 Standards; Mathematical model; Throughput; Wireless sensor networks;
Conference_Titel :
Communications (ICC), 2014 IEEE International Conference on
Conference_Location :
Sydney, NSW
DOI :
10.1109/ICC.2014.6883362